Glaucoma surgery is usually covered by medical insurance, not vision insurance. Most plans will cover surgery if your eye doctor says you need it, but you could still have out-of-pocket costs. These can all affect your total cost: Type of surgery. Who helps perform your procedure. Where you have your surgery. Your medical insurance coverage

Jul 19, 2023 · Vision insurance is a type of health insurance that covers eye-related expenses, such as regular check-ups, glasses, and contact lenses. It is important to note that not every health insurance policy includes vision coverage, so it is wise to specifically seek out this coverage if you want it. A health benefit that at least partially covers vision care, like eye exams and glasses. All plans in the Health Insurance Marketplace® include vision coverage for children. Only some plans include vision coverage for adults. Refer to glossary for more details.

It’s rare for vision insurance to cover eye surgery procedures. Typically, vision insurance plans only cover laser eye surgeries such as laser-assisted in situ keratomileusis (LASIK) if they are medically necessary. Nearly 4 million Americans undergo cataract surgery each year to restore their vision.
